Simple answer is no
1990 to 2000 Rangers used the 4.0l OHV engines, 160HP
2001 to 2011 used the 4.0l SOHC engines, 207HP

Same displacement but different engines, and different wiring and computers to run the engine

If both are manual trans yes
If Automatic then you need the 5R55E automatic to come with the 2006 4.0l SOHC, wiring and computer, and both would need to be 2WD or both 4WD

Also exhaust system modification, you have to use the 4.0l SOHC exhaust manifolds

Yes, 2004 and up Rangers used a different system, computer and instrument cluster need to be matched, and the Body Computer was also different, so loads of wiring changes.
So work-wise probably not a good swap to do
